Abstract

Morphogenesis of the insect kidney, the Malpighian tubules, is controlled in Drosophila by a single large cell, the tip cell. It has been postulated that this cell sends out a mitogenic signal that induces the division of neighboring cells. The signal and the molecules that receive it have remained elusive. We show that the COUP-TF-related nuclear orphan receptor Seven-up is a key component that becomes induced in response to mitogenic EGF receptor signaling activity emanating from the tip cell. Seven-up in turn is capable of regulating the transcription of cell cycle regulators.

摘要

昆虫肾脏即马氏管的形态发生在果蝇中由单个大细胞——顶端细胞控制。据推测,该细胞发出一种促有丝分裂信号,诱导相邻细胞分裂。该信号及其接收分子一直难以捉摸。我们发现,与COUP - TF相关的核孤儿受体Seven-up是一个关键成分,它会响应顶端细胞发出的促有丝分裂表皮生长因子受体信号活性而被诱导产生。反过来,Seven-up能够调节细胞周期调节因子的转录。
